Assistant Editor

HearstNew York, NY
$45,000 - $48,000Hybrid

About The Position

To be successful in this position, you will require strong writing skills, strategic thinking and the ability to have a meaningful perspective on industry nuances. As an entry level position, this is a great opportunity to sharpen your skills and learn the processes and programs of a leading media outlet. And, the Assistant Editor will work closely with a talented team to collaborate on projects and gain guidance.

Requirements

  • Bachelor of Arts in English, Journalism, Mass Communication or a related field
  • One-two years in media / publishing
  • Knowledge of Microsoft Office, Adobe InCopy and Google Docs.

Nice To Haves

  • Experience with Excel a plus.

Responsibilities

  • charged with ownership of category coverage
  • responsible for developing storylines
  • a member of the editorial team in content creation and bringing new story ideas to the table
  • tasked with proofreading pages during the production process of the print issue to assist the senior managing editor.
  • Travel to key industry events, trade shows and partner meetings is required, resulting in coverage for each FCW platform including the FCW1.com website, social platforms, videos and print.
